The Helite E-GP Air 2 is an electronic airbag vest developed specifically for track use. You wear this vest over your motorcycle race suit. It is an affordable system, partly because no maintenance contracts or subscriptions are required.
The integrated electronic detection system analyses your movements in real time via multiple sensors: an accelerometer, a gyroscope and GPS. The algorithm records speed, position and acceleration, detecting a crash in 360 degrees. Once the system recognises a crash, the airbag inflates fully in ±100 milliseconds. That is fast enough to protect you before ground impact.
Fall detection time is ±50 milliseconds.

The exterior of the Helite E-GP Air 2 consists of 1.2 mm thick cowhide leather, supplemented with foam that protects the airbag chamber. On the back are removable leather sliders on Velcro. You replace those sliders separately without issue after a crash. Elastic inserts on the sides and at neck and shoulder height ensure a close fit without restricting freedom of movement. The armholes are generously cut, easing donning of the vest. A cut-out on the back accommodates the hump of your race suit. You close the vest with Velcro, which works even with gloves on.
The Helite E-GP Air 2 weighs 950 grams. You barely or not at all notice that while riding. The interior is finished with 3D mesh for extra comfort.
The system activates automatically once you put on and close the vest. The battery lasts 25 hours and you charge it via the included USB cable. An LED indicator shows status: green means active, orange warns of a nearly empty battery (about 2 hours left), and red indicates the system is off or faulty.
After a crash, you simply replace the e-cartridge and the Helite E-GP Air 2 is ready to use again. The new cartridge has a clip connector. Provided there is no external damage, the vest can be reused multiple times. If in doubt or with visible damage, have the system checked, of course.
Optional fork sensor: there is an extra sensor you mount on your motorcycle's front fork. It shortens detection time from 60 to 31 milliseconds, even at standstill or low speed. This fork sensor is for road use only and must not be used on the track.
The Helite E-GP Air 2 is CE-certified. The vest comes in sizes S to XL, plus LL and XLL for larger waists. Measure your chest circumference including race suit to select the right size.
In the box you find the vest, a mounted COâ‚‚ cartridge, a charging cable and the user manual.
